The KO Varsity Hockey team opened their FAA schedule this past Saturday hoping the King School (Stamford, CT) at the South Windsor Arena. Expectations were high for the Wyvern skaters coming off a win the prior Wednesday over Forman.

King Opened the schooling 7 minutes into the 1st period to put King up 1-0. They would add a 2nd score in the 8th minute. Undeterred, The Wyverns got on the board minutes later when Colton Bischoff ’26 found Dalton Smith ’26 down the right side entering the offensive zone. Smith would get the rebound off his initial shot and bury the puck in the back of the net to bring the score to 2-1. At the 13 minute mark, Hayden Liddy ’27 would draw a cross checking call on the King squad giving KO a power play opportunity. the well rehearsed power play until would find the mesh as Bischoff ’26 would score on a pretty play, assisted by Alex Oliviera ’25 and Dalton Smith’ 26. to bring the score even at 2. King would add an additionally goal with less than a minute left in the 1st and would take a 3-2 lead into the locker room.

The 2nd period proved to be hard fought and didn’t produce much scoring. Ko would earn a 2nd power play on a slashing call by a King Player. The KO Power play unit of Smith ’26, Oliviera ’25, Bishoff ’26, Ryan Munz ’26 & Krish Patel ’26 went to work. Patel ’26 would bury the puck in the net on the back side wing to bring the game even, Assisted by Munz ’26 and Oliver ’25. However, King would respond with a goal of their own before the end of the period to take a 4-3 lead at the 2nd intermission.

The 3rd period was hard fought as well. Neither team would relent another score. KO would pull goalie Shame smith form the cage at the 1:05 mark and add a sixth skater to the offensive effort. Despite the multiple shots and opportunities, King would find the puck with :16 seconds left and score on the KO Empty net. Final score 5-3. Shane Smith ‘ 26 Played well in Goal for KO and would register 23 saves.
